Job Description
Mortenson is seeking a Project Buyer I for Energy Storage in Duluth, MN. The role involves developing supplier relationships, soliciting bids, analyzing quotations, and selecting suppliers to purchase services and items at favorable prices. Responsibilities include managing procurement risks, ensuring timely delivery, and maintaining project catalogs. A bachelor's degree in a related field is preferred, along with strong negotiation and communication skills. The position is not remote and requires site visits.

The base pay range for this roleis $68,700 - $92,800. (Actual range is higher for the following office locations: Denver, CO and Chicago, IL 5%, Seattle, WA, and Portland, OR 10%, Washington, D.C. 12.5%).Base pay is positioned within the range based on several factors including an individuals knowledge, skills, and experience, with consideration given to internal equity.
